<p>Well Folks, it&#8217;s over for this year. All the hard work and effort has really paid off with a very successful Light Parade in Llandudno.</p>
<p>I cannot claim any of the kudos for the organisation of this event because I didn&#8217;t really get involved in it.</p>
<p>I was away for effectively 3 weeks immediately up to the day before the parade &#8211; so I delegated all the hard work to Chris, Nigel and the team of organisers that assisted them.</p>
<p>I can honestly say that their work has paid off, with many new Wingers and existing Wingers praising the organisation and running of the whole day.</p>
<p>Goldwings North Wales are indebted to those Wingers and non-Wingers, family members and friends who attended and helped out with all the tasks that they were asked to do.</p>
<div id="attachment_2416"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Wings-line1.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2416" title="Wings line1"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Wings-line1-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Wings Lined up on the prom.</p></div>
<p>It goes without saying that they did a magnificent job as they were well briefed as to what was required to be done in the various positions.</p>
<p>There are quite a few aspects of the day which I observed and still marvel at: Nigel without a camera, Ed with a camera and flash and not under a visitor&#8217;s bike assisting with repairs or advice, the quantity of GoldWings that turned up and lined up on the Prom, people in shirt sleeves at 8pm on 1st October in Llandudno, the crowds of people lining the streets in Llandudno for the parade, the crowds of onlookers waiting on the Prom at the end of the parade to see the static light display.</p>
<p>Excellent memories from the whole day!</p>
<div id="attachment_2421"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/getting-off-prom.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2421" title="getting off prom"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/getting-off-prom-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">The Parade has started!</p></div>
<p>All of these are my immediate recollections of the day.</p>
<p>There are many other good memories as well like the lady who came specifically on a coach trip to Llandudno from the Midlands so she could see the GoldWings and, as it turned out, to ride on the back of a trike during the parade.</p>
<p>Another notable feature of the day was the number of more mature people who came to look at, and in many cases to sit on, the GoldWings.</p>
<p>The fascination with trikes was tremendous, particularly when many realised that they were quite stable when on the move and did not need to be held up and balanced like a solo when going slow or stationary.</p>
<div id="attachment_2426"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Parade-stationary.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2426" title="Parade stationary"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Parade-stationary-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">The Wings on Parade</p></div>
<p>I think the trike dealers will be fielding quite a few enquiries in the near future as the interest from the public was very strong indeed.</p>
<p>Without any doubt the event was well blessed due to the unseasonally warm and calm weather on the day which swelled the number attending and onlooking significantly.</p>
<p>I don&#8217;t recall ever being comfortable in shirt sleeves after dark in October before except when abroad on holiday.</p>
<p>Bad weather could have completely spoiled the event by reducing the number of Wings attending and by keeping the crowds of public away from the area. Fewer people attending the event would have seriously reduced the total raised for the RNLI.</p>
<div id="attachment_2434"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/bride.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2434" title="bride"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/bride-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Even a bride on her wedding day had to have her picture on a Goldwing</p></div>
<p>It was good to see Barry Walton from Appleyards in attendance with some display Wings for the public to look at.</p>
<p>He had brought down the wings but no chrome due to a restriction on trading on the prom.</p>
<p>He kept his super cheerful head on all day, and between him and Tina, kept the kettle constantly on for his Yorkshire tea with Yorkshire water brews that they made throughout the day. An excellent ambassador for all aspects of Winging and he will be very welcome at all our future events that he wishes to attend.</p>
<p>Many thanks must go to all the Wingers who attended and were very helpful and talkative to the members of the public on the Prom throughout the whole day.</p>
<div id="attachment_2436"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Cllr-B-Taylor.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2436  " title="Cllr B Taylor"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Cllr-B-Taylor-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">The Chair of the Council being &#39;chauffeured&#39; around</p></div>
<p>The interest in the Wings was tremendous from the public and I think it was one of the busiest static daytime displays I have ever seen.</p>
<p>This was followed by the lining up and the running of the parade itself. It was pleasing to see the number of people who had come to see the Wings parading the streets.</p>
<p>The route was ideal for the number of Wings present and, despite there being no road closure order, the parade was pretty well together for most of the whole route with only the odd car or two able to get out into the parade itself.</p>
<p>At this point I was wondering who in their right mind would drive a car out of a side road into a small gap between Wings trying to look like a mobile disco light shows all by themselves and with enough flashing and strobing lights to make some people think a major disaster had taken place somewhere.</p>
<div id="attachment_2441"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Street-dancers.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2441" title="Street dancers"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/Street-dancers-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">A happy bunch of Wingers being rowdy in the street.</p></div>
<p>Many drivers just abandoned their cars at junctions and were busy filming the parade on their mobile phones. I saw several junctions completely blocked by the crowds standing in the roads taking pictures.</p>
<p>The only time it looked even busier was after the parade when the Wings were lined up for the Static Light display.</p>
<p>At one point it was a serious worry that we would not be able to get the Wings off the prom for the deadline time when it needed to be cleared, all due to the very large crowds in attendance.</p>
<p>The Chair of the Conwy County Council &#8211; Councillor Brenda Taylor, and The Mayor and Mayoress of Llandudno joined in the Parade and were taken around on three trikes. They were very pleased with the whole event.</p>
<div id="attachment_2443"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/unknown-fly-poster.jpg" rel="lightbox[2406]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2443" title="unknown fly-poster"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/unknown-fly-poster-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">I have no idea who this is putting up posters</p></div>
<p>I also think they were surprised by how many people came to the town to see the Wings and the Parade.</p>
<p>I hope that they are inspired to support any future parades that we can arrange as the venue lends itself well to such events.</p>
<p>At the end of the day initial counts showed that over £2700 had been raised for the RNLI by the Parade. This will be presented to the RNLI at a future date when all the sums are finalised.</p>

<p>I am pleased to announce that Chris Phillips, Rides Co-ordinator for GoldWings North Wales, has worked diligently to secure the next great venue for a GoldWing Light Parade &#8211; Llandudno on the North Wales Coast.</p>
<p>By a carefully and fully considered approach, he has managed to secure the welcome and backing not only from Conwy Council but also from Mostyn Estates, the landowners of the majority of Llandudno,<span id="more-2326"></span> including the North Shore Promenade. The event is intended as a fund-raising event for the RNLI, who have an active Lifeboat Station in the town.</p>
<p>The date was chosen as 1st October 2011 for this display.</p>
<div id="attachment_2344"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/IMG_0537a.jpg" rel="lightbox[2326]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2344" title="Promenade and Cenotaph"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/IMG_0537a-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Prom and Cenotaph</p></div>
<p>It is at the end of the season as far as the majority of GoldWing events are concerned. It also is three weeks after the Scarborough Light Parade, hosted by Yorkshire Wings of GWOCGB, and it was a suitable date for the Conwy Council to be happy to back it.</p>
<p>Llandudno has many positive features for holding a Light Parade.</p>
<p>The town is away from main routes across North Wales so as not to cause any traffic issues, but close enough to arterial routes in North Wales to make travel to the resort easy.</p>
<p>The town is compact enough for a light parade to be able to keep together without serious hold-ups associated with other venues, and without the necessity for a road closure.</p>
<div id="attachment_2347"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/nwwd06-a08.jpg" rel="lightbox[2326]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2347" title="Goldwings on Llandudno Promenade"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/nwwd06-a08-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Goldwings on Llandudno Promenade</p></div>
<p>The suggested route for the parade through the town centre does not require a large number of marshals to ensure the route is easy to follow.</p>
<p>The event will run from the Friday evening with Saturday seeing a static display of GoldWings on the promenade from 11am to 4.30 pm.</p>
<p>The Evening will start with a muster of GoldWings on the Promenade at about 6.30 followed by the Parade leaving the Promenade at 7pm.</p>
<p>At 7.45 pm the Goldwings will re assemble on the Promenade for a static light display which finishes at 8.45pm.</p>
<div id="attachment_2349"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/IMG_0556a.jpg" rel="lightbox[2326]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-2349  " title="If the Wing can't get up the Orme there is another way..." src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/IMG_0556a-150x150.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">If the Wing can&#39;t get up the Orme there is another way..</p></div>
<p>Accommodation has been secured at a GoldWing friendly hotel in the town, with nearby secure overnight parking. There is a two night package which has been secured with the hotel for Dinner Bed and Breakfast, with evening entertainment, at a favourable rate.</p>
<p>Negotiations are ongoing to try and secure a camping area for those hardy souls who really do want to camp in October.</p>

<p>I went to Llandudno to drop the Mother -in-Law off yesterday, Saturday 2nd May. I had to go in the car as she didn&#8217;t fancy being a pillion passenger on the trike. In fact she has never been on a bike or a trike in her life and at 80 plus she says she doesn&#8217;t want to start now.</p>
<p>I have been to the Transport Festival on previous years so I know it is a good event, which attracts all forms of engines, buses, cars , lorries, motorcycles and many other forms of transport.</p>
<p>On top of that, the town closes down the Main Street and sets up all sorts of entertainment <span id="more-245"></span>for the thousands of</p>
<div id="attachment_248"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/steam-engines.jpg" rel="lightbox[245]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-248" title="steam-engines"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/steam-engines-150x150.jpg" alt="Steamers on the Parade"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Steamers on the Parade</p></div>
<p>visitors to the Extravaganza, which lasts over the weekend.</p>
<p>Having dropped off the M-i-L at her home, with the wife to sort her out,  I abandoned ship and went into town to see the parade. From previous years experience I was struck by the larger crowds this year watching the parade.</p>
<p>Following the parade passing my vantage point, I decided to walk down to the main field for the Festival in Craig Y Don, where all the vehicles would be displayed.</p>
<p>I think that the number of exhibitors this year must have been up on previous years as the field was huge and fully packed out.</p>
<div id="attachment_251"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/coaches.jpg" rel="lightbox[245]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-251" title="coaches"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/coaches-150x150.jpg" alt="Coaches on display"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Coaches on display</p></div>
<p>I enjoy looking at all forms of transport and this year I was struck by the quantity and quality of the exhibits to see.</p>
<p>There were some superb goods vehicles on display from small delivery vans (steam and petrol) up to some of the great Scammell heavy lorries. There were some American lorries there which were dwarfed by the Scammells. It was also good to see that the lorries were seen carrying loads, which were disguised living quarters.</p>
<p>The section where the buses and coaches were displayed bought back nostalgic thoughts, as I recognised a large selection of the buses from my childhood and later years.</p>
<div id="attachment_253" class="wp-caption alignleft"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/capitano.jpg" rel="lightbox[245]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-253" title="capitano"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/capitano-150x150.jpg" alt="A moped similar to my first motorised two wheeler"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">A moped similar to my first motorised two wheeler</p></div>
<p>I must admit that I fancy a ride in one of the early open top charabancs that were on display.</p>
<p>Moving on,  I came to the bicycles and motorcycles section, and on looking around for a Capitano Moped, similar to the very first powered two wheeler that I owned,  I find Bill Squires with his white monster parked up in the &#8220;Mopeds under 100cc&#8221;  section. He and 5 or 6 other Wing owners from GoldWings North West were displaying their Wings and having a good time talking to the crowds.</p>
<div id="attachment_255"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 160px"><a href="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/under-100cc.jpg" rel="lightbox[245]"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-255" title="under-100cc" src="http://www.goldwings-northwales.org.uk/blog/wp-content/uploads/2009/05/under-100cc-150x150.jpg" alt="Big mopeds on display" width="150"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Big mopeds on display</p></div>
<p>After helping Bill out by chatting to some of the interested passers-by, I managed to carry on and have a good look around the car section where I spotted many older cars that I grew up with and learnt to drive with.</p>
<p>All too soon, my afternoon was over and I had to leave the field to get back and pick the wife up and make our way home.</p>
<p>Next year I might just buy a motorhome and go and display my trike at the field and find any excuse to stay there for the weekend.</p>
